What is Enteral Feeding?
Enteral feeding entails supplying nutrients straight right into the gastrointestinal system through a tube when dental consumption wants or impossible. This approach can be life-saving for people struggling with conditions that hinder swallowing or food digestion.
- Types of Enteral Feeding: Nasogastric (NG) Tube: Placed via the nose into the stomach. Orogastric Tube: Placed with the mouth right into the stomach. Percutaneous Endoscopic Gastrostomy (PEG) Tube: Operatively positioned within the stomach via the abdominal wall.
The option of tube often depends upon the period of feeding called for and private person needs.

Why Is Enteral Nourishment Important?
Nutritional assistance using enteral feeding plays an important function in:
- Maintaining Nutritional Status: Protects against malnutrition and helps preserve muscular tissue mass. Improving Recovery Times: Sufficient nutrition can accelerate recuperation from surgical treatments and illnesses. Enhancing Quality of Life: Correct sustenance impacts overall wellbeing and power levels.
Indications for Enteral Feeding
Understanding when to start enteral feeding is important for optimum patient care. Usual indicators include:
- Neurological problems (e.g., stroke) Cancers affecting swallowing Severe burns or terrible injuries Chronic diseases impacting appetite

What Is PEG Feeding?
Percutaneous Endoscopic Gastrostomy (PEG) feeding refers especially to providing nutrients straight right into the stomach utilizing a tube positioned using an endoscopic procedure. It's commonly chosen when long-lasting nutritional assistance is necessary.
Components of Successful Enteral Nutrition
Nutritional Formulas Used in Enteral Feeding
Different solutions exist based upon person requirements:
- Standard formulas: For those with regular digestion. Hydrolyzed solutions: For people with impaired food digestion or absorption.
It's vital to pick a formula that matches each client's certain metabolic requirements.
Administration Methods
Enteral feeds can be administered using several methods:
Bolus Feeding: Big amounts supplied at once. Continuous Infusion: Slow administration over 24 hours. Intermittent Feeding: Routine periods throughout daytime hours.Understanding these approaches allows healthcare providers to tailor strategies according to specific patient needs effectively.
Monitoring Clients Obtaining Enteral Nutrition
Assessing Nutritional Requirements Regularly
Routine analyses assist ensure that each person receives ample nourishment tailored to their evolving requirements.
Identifying Difficulties Early
Vigilant surveillance can aid avoid possible issues related to enteral feeding such as:
- Tube blockage Infection at insertion sites Gastrointestinal discomfort
Regular assessments promote timely interventions that improve outcomes significantly.

Psychosocial Aspects of Enteral Feeding
Addressing Patient Concerns regarding PEG Tubes
Patients might experience anxiety concerning their brand-new dietary regimen or worries concerning their appearance as a result of noticeable tubes. Open interaction can reduce concerns while promoting adherence to therapy protocols.
Family Education and learning and Support
Educating member of the family about enteral feeding improves home treatment high quality when patients transition from healthcare facility environments back home.
